You're at the beach, just launched your Phantom and it heads out directly away from shore. (Hopefully, it's a lake - apparently salt water will pretty well destroy your Phantom - or any other quad.) If the RTH doesn't work either, retrieving the Phantom close to shore seems somewhat better than watching it just fly off into the distance.

If it runs away over land, you might get lucky. I crashed a quad once during my learning process. I was flying in a wind too strong for me - should not have been flying at all - and it started to get away from me. I corrected in the wrong direction and it actually sped up - still going away from me. In a panic, I stopped the motors. The quad fell through several limbs, leaves and moss, and crashed into the street. Amazingly, there was some damage to the quad but the camera survived. The craft was obviously over a tree and about 40 feet up when I cut the motors.
